
Union Home Minister Amit Shah has said that in any country, border and internal security is not possible without alert police. Amit Shah said this in his address at the National Police Memorial. Let us tell you that today is Police Memorial Day and on this occasion, Union Home Minister Amit Shah reached the National Police Memorial in New Delhi.
'Police duty is the most challenging'
In his address, Amit Shah said that I have seen that the duty of police is the most challenging compared to other people serving the country. In any season and festival, police personnel are always deployed on duty to maintain law and order. Be it terrorism, crime, or controlling large crowds, police are always present for the safety of common people. The police of our country have always proved itself.
65 percent reduction in extremism
Amit Shah said that there has been a 65 percent reduction in terrorism, left-wing extremism, and other extremist incidents in the North-East. Peace is coming to the leftist extremism-affected states in the country, North East and Jammu and Kashmir. Paying tribute to the martyrs at the National Police Memorial, the Home Minister said that the Narendra Modi government has adopted a policy of zero tolerance against terrorism and has made strict laws. Work has also been done towards creating the best anti-terrorism force in the world by setting up a Police Technology Mission to modernize the police.
Praising the NDRF, Amit Shah said that no matter how big a disaster is, when NDRF personnel reach there, people believe that there will be no problem now. Shah also mentioned the schemes being run for police welfare. Since the country's independence, 36250 policemen have sacrificed their lives while serving the country. Amit Shah paid tribute to all these martyred policemen on the occasion of Police Memorial Day.
Let us tell you that every year 21st October is celebrated as Police Memorial Day throughout the country. Police Memorial Day is organized to remember the sacrifice of 10 policemen who lost their lives in the fight with China while protecting their borders in the year 1959. This day also reflects the dedication and hard work of the police personnel.
